My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Honey gets her name honestly as she is just as sweet as they come. She has soulful eyes that will draw you in from miles away, and her always-happy attitude puts a smile on anyone’s face that meets her. Honey does great and would be best with other dogs (big or small) who like to play and can match her energy. She can play all day and still want to play more!
She came in as a stray who was never reclaimed, and has been searching for her forever family ever since. She is the first face you see when you enter our shelter, and it pays off for her because she gets all the compliments from everyone who sees her!
She has a striking smooth dark coat with a light pink nose, making her looks just as beautiful as her personality. She has spent almost her whole life with us and would love an opportunity to be part of your pup family!
She loves toys, blankets, treats… well, she just loves everything! She needs some leash training, but does better on a leash after her enrichment sessions and getting some of her energy out! She would do great with a fenced in yard where she has room to run.
She is fully vaccinated, dewormed, spayed, and heart worm negative.
Honey is ready for you to welcome her home with open arms today!

Additional adoption info

The adoption fee is $45. This includes all vaccinations, spay/neuter, deworming, and microchip.

If you are a 501 (c)(3) non-profit Rescue Organization and want to rescue one of the animals, you must fax your 501 (c)(3) papers to (910) 576-4566. The adoption fee will then be waived.
